EU GHG emissions from the production and consumption (footprint) in Estonia
Estonia: EU GHG emissions from the production and consumption (footprint) was 9,349 in 2023. ▼ Falling
EU GHG emissions from the production and consumption (footprint) in Estonia, 2010–2023
Source: Eurostat.
Analysis
The most recent figure for eu ghg emissions from the production and consumption (footprint) in Estonia is 9,349, measured in 2023. That is the lowest value across all 14 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 22.1% on the previous year and down 34.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, eu ghg emissions from the production and consumption (footprint) in Estonia peaked at 14,895 in 2018 and was at its lowest, 9,349, in 2023.
That places Estonia 13th out of 27 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 14 years of available data.
EU GHG emissions from the production and consumption (footprint) in Estonia,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2010 | 13,637 | — |
| 2011 | 13,278 | -2.6% |
| 2012 | 13,533 | +1.9% |
| 2013 | 14,168 | +4.7% |
| 2014 | 14,883 | +5.0% |
| 2015 | 13,814 | -7.2% |
| 2016 | 14,784 | +7.0% |
| 2017 | 14,632 | -1.0% |
| 2018 | 14,895 | +1.8% |
| 2019 | 12,095 | -18.8% |
| 2020 | 10,194 | -15.7% |
| 2021 | 11,424 | +12.1% |
| 2022 | 11,994 | +5.0% |
| 2023 | 9,349 | -22.1% |
